Notes for Myron ROBINSON


!OBIT: Bemidji Pioneer, 14 Nov 1995: Myron Robinson, 36, of Minneapolis and
formerly of Redlake died Wednesday, Nov 8, 1995, at his home.
  Funeral services were 11 a.m. Monday at the Cass Lake Facility Center.  A
wake service was held Saturday at the old D.I.W. at 31st and Park Avenue South,
Minneapolis, with Indian prayers at 8 p.m.  Another wake service was held
Sunday evening at the Cass Lake Facility Center, with prayers at 8 p.m.
Arrangements were with the Perion Funeral Service in Minneapolis.
  Mr. Robinson was born Aug. 12, 1959, at Redlake and moved to Minneapolis at
the age of 11.
  He is survived by his mother, Margaret Fairbanks of Minneapolis; four
brothers, Charles, Leslie, Dennis and Gordon, all of the Twin Cities area; two
sisters, Barbara nd Vivian; two half brothers, Franklin of Cass Lake and
Terrance of Federal Dam; three uncles, Joseph Fairbanks of Bena, Laverne
Robinson of Bagley, Charles Barrett of Redlake; and six aunts, Veronica, Bonnie
and Barbara Fairbanks, Lois Manypenny and Jody Barrett, all of Minneapolis, and
Marlene Stately of White Earth.
  He was preceded in death by his father, Franklin Robinson, in 1988; a
brother, Randall Robinson; a maternal grandmother, Verna Fairbanks; paternal
grandparents Raymond and Virginia Robinson; and an aunt, Della
Gale.
